SlideShare a Scribd company logo
VS2013VS2013 DoxygenDoxygen 매크로 개발매크로 개발
bluekms21@naver.com
Contents title
01 Doxygen 이란 ?
02 VCmd 매크로 개발
03 마치며 ...
Doxygen 이란 ?
코드에 주석을 독시젠 키워드를 포함한 주석을 달아 두면
Doxygen 이란 ?
코드에 주석을 독시젠 키워드를 포함한 주석을 달아 두면
프로그램이 자동으로 문서화 해주는 프로그램
Doxygen 이란 ?
코드에 주석을 독시젠 키워드를 포함한 주석을 달아 두면
프로그램이 자동으로 문서화 해주는 프로그램
C# 뿐만 아니라 C++ 에서도 문서화 품질이 만족스럽다 .매 ~ 우매 ~ 우
Doxygen 이란 ?
http://www.slideshare.net/arload/doxygen-33932243
자세한 내용은 위 ppt 참조 ... ( 저도 해당 ppt 로 독시젠을 배웠습니다 .)
Doxygen 이란 ?
매번 똑같은 주석을 타이핑하기란 매우 귀찮음 !!
VS2012 부터는 IDE 에서 매크로 기능이 삭제됨 .
사용률이 너무 낮고 IDE 성능 향상을 위해 MS 에서 일부러 뺐다고…
하
지
만
!!
Visual Commander 매크로 개발
https://vlasovstudio.com/visual-commander/index.html
해당 사이트 하단에서 Visual Commander 를 다운받아 설치 후 VS 재실행
상단 메뉴에 VCMD 가 생긴 것을 확인
Visual Commander 매크로 개발
VCMD -> Command 창을 띄운 뒤
[Add] 버튼을 눌러 Command01 편집기를 생성 스크립트 작성 후 [Save]
( 사용할 수 있는 언어는 VB 와 C# 4.0 중 선택 가능 )
Visual Commander 단축키 설정
만들어 진 스크립트를 실행하려면 커서를 위치시킨 뒤
VCMD -> 스크립트 명을 클릭 해야만 한다 .
Visual Commander 단축키 설정
도구 -> 옵션 -> 환경 – 키보드에서 VCmd 를 검색
입력한 이름이 아니라 VCMD -> Command 에서 보이는 #( 번호 ) 로 표시됨
원하는 Command[#] 를 선택하고 바로 가기 키를 지정한 뒤 [ 확인 ]
Visual Commander 단축키 설정
단축키가 설정된 것을 확인할 수 있다 .
이제 독시젠 주석을 넣고 싶은 부분에 커서를 위치시키고
해당 단축키를 입력하면 편리하게 독시젠 주석을 삽입할 수 있다 .
마치며 ...
 자세한 코드 및 내용은 해당 블로그의 포스팅 참
 http://bluekms21.blog.me
 참고 사이트
 http://www.sysnet.pe.kr/2/0/1767
 http://2uropa.tistory.com/entry/VisualStudio-2012-%EC%9E%90%EB
%8F%99%EC%A3%BC%EC%84%9D-Macro
THANK YOU
www. pt1.co.kr

More Related Content

Similar to Vs2013 doxygen 매크로 개발

프론트엔드 개발자
프론트엔드 개발자프론트엔드 개발자
프론트엔드 개발자
jung kyunghwan
 
빌드관리 및 디버깅 (2010년 자료)
빌드관리 및 디버깅 (2010년 자료)빌드관리 및 디버깅 (2010년 자료)
빌드관리 및 디버깅 (2010년 자료)
YEONG-CHEON YOU
 
프로그래머로 부터 배우는 코딩 기술 (プログラマから学ぶコーディングテクニック)
프로그래머로 부터  배우는 코딩 기술 (プログラマから学ぶコーディングテクニック)프로그래머로 부터  배우는 코딩 기술 (プログラマから学ぶコーディングテクニック)
프로그래머로 부터 배우는 코딩 기술 (プログラマから学ぶコーディングテクニック)
Mayuko Sekiya
 
프론트엔드 개발 첫걸음
프론트엔드 개발 첫걸음프론트엔드 개발 첫걸음
프론트엔드 개발 첫걸음
DataUs
 
13.code split
13.code split13.code split
13.code split
Daniel Lim
 
[W3C HTML5 2017] Docker & DevOps에서 Serverless & NoOps로의 여정
[W3C HTML5 2017] Docker & DevOps에서 Serverless & NoOps로의 여정[W3C HTML5 2017] Docker & DevOps에서 Serverless & NoOps로의 여정
[W3C HTML5 2017] Docker & DevOps에서 Serverless & NoOps로의 여정
양재동 코드랩
 
도커 컨테이너 활용 사례 Codigm - 남 유석 개발팀장 :: AWS Container Day
도커 컨테이너 활용 사례 Codigm - 남 유석 개발팀장 :: AWS Container Day도커 컨테이너 활용 사례 Codigm - 남 유석 개발팀장 :: AWS Container Day
도커 컨테이너 활용 사례 Codigm - 남 유석 개발팀장 :: AWS Container Day
Amazon Web Services Korea
 
Docker와 DevOps에서 Serverless와 NoOps로의 여정
Docker와 DevOps에서 Serverless와 NoOps로의 여정Docker와 DevOps에서 Serverless와 NoOps로의 여정
Docker와 DevOps에서 Serverless와 NoOps로의 여정
Kyuhyun Byun
 
아이폰에 포팅해보기
아이폰에 포팅해보기아이폰에 포팅해보기
아이폰에 포팅해보기
changehee lee
 
훌륭한 프로그래머 되는 법
훌륭한 프로그래머 되는 법훌륭한 프로그래머 되는 법
훌륭한 프로그래머 되는 법
Kai [Kyung Seok] Song
 
파이썬 피피티 초보 테란만
파이썬 피피티 초보 테란만파이썬 피피티 초보 테란만
파이썬 피피티 초보 테란만
lustrum
 
객체지향프로그래밍 특강
객체지향프로그래밍 특강객체지향프로그래밍 특강
객체지향프로그래밍 특강
uEngine Solutions
 

Similar to Vs2013 doxygen 매크로 개발 (12)

프론트엔드 개발자
프론트엔드 개발자프론트엔드 개발자
프론트엔드 개발자
 
빌드관리 및 디버깅 (2010년 자료)
빌드관리 및 디버깅 (2010년 자료)빌드관리 및 디버깅 (2010년 자료)
빌드관리 및 디버깅 (2010년 자료)
 
프로그래머로 부터 배우는 코딩 기술 (プログラマから学ぶコーディングテクニック)
프로그래머로 부터  배우는 코딩 기술 (プログラマから学ぶコーディングテクニック)프로그래머로 부터  배우는 코딩 기술 (プログラマから学ぶコーディングテクニック)
프로그래머로 부터 배우는 코딩 기술 (プログラマから学ぶコーディングテクニック)
 
프론트엔드 개발 첫걸음
프론트엔드 개발 첫걸음프론트엔드 개발 첫걸음
프론트엔드 개발 첫걸음
 
13.code split
13.code split13.code split
13.code split
 
[W3C HTML5 2017] Docker & DevOps에서 Serverless & NoOps로의 여정
[W3C HTML5 2017] Docker & DevOps에서 Serverless & NoOps로의 여정[W3C HTML5 2017] Docker & DevOps에서 Serverless & NoOps로의 여정
[W3C HTML5 2017] Docker & DevOps에서 Serverless & NoOps로의 여정
 
도커 컨테이너 활용 사례 Codigm - 남 유석 개발팀장 :: AWS Container Day
도커 컨테이너 활용 사례 Codigm - 남 유석 개발팀장 :: AWS Container Day도커 컨테이너 활용 사례 Codigm - 남 유석 개발팀장 :: AWS Container Day
도커 컨테이너 활용 사례 Codigm - 남 유석 개발팀장 :: AWS Container Day
 
Docker와 DevOps에서 Serverless와 NoOps로의 여정
Docker와 DevOps에서 Serverless와 NoOps로의 여정Docker와 DevOps에서 Serverless와 NoOps로의 여정
Docker와 DevOps에서 Serverless와 NoOps로의 여정
 
아이폰에 포팅해보기
아이폰에 포팅해보기아이폰에 포팅해보기
아이폰에 포팅해보기
 
훌륭한 프로그래머 되는 법
훌륭한 프로그래머 되는 법훌륭한 프로그래머 되는 법
훌륭한 프로그래머 되는 법
 
파이썬 피피티 초보 테란만
파이썬 피피티 초보 테란만파이썬 피피티 초보 테란만
파이썬 피피티 초보 테란만
 
객체지향프로그래밍 특강
객체지향프로그래밍 특강객체지향프로그래밍 특강
객체지향프로그래밍 특강
 

Vs2013 doxygen 매크로 개발

  • 1. VS2013VS2013 DoxygenDoxygen 매크로 개발매크로 개발 bluekms21@naver.com
  • 2. Contents title 01 Doxygen 이란 ? 02 VCmd 매크로 개발 03 마치며 ...
  • 3. Doxygen 이란 ? 코드에 주석을 독시젠 키워드를 포함한 주석을 달아 두면
  • 4. Doxygen 이란 ? 코드에 주석을 독시젠 키워드를 포함한 주석을 달아 두면 프로그램이 자동으로 문서화 해주는 프로그램
  • 5. Doxygen 이란 ? 코드에 주석을 독시젠 키워드를 포함한 주석을 달아 두면 프로그램이 자동으로 문서화 해주는 프로그램 C# 뿐만 아니라 C++ 에서도 문서화 품질이 만족스럽다 .매 ~ 우매 ~ 우
  • 6. Doxygen 이란 ? http://www.slideshare.net/arload/doxygen-33932243 자세한 내용은 위 ppt 참조 ... ( 저도 해당 ppt 로 독시젠을 배웠습니다 .)
  • 7. Doxygen 이란 ? 매번 똑같은 주석을 타이핑하기란 매우 귀찮음 !! VS2012 부터는 IDE 에서 매크로 기능이 삭제됨 . 사용률이 너무 낮고 IDE 성능 향상을 위해 MS 에서 일부러 뺐다고… 하 지 만 !!
  • 8. Visual Commander 매크로 개발 https://vlasovstudio.com/visual-commander/index.html 해당 사이트 하단에서 Visual Commander 를 다운받아 설치 후 VS 재실행 상단 메뉴에 VCMD 가 생긴 것을 확인
  • 9. Visual Commander 매크로 개발 VCMD -> Command 창을 띄운 뒤 [Add] 버튼을 눌러 Command01 편집기를 생성 스크립트 작성 후 [Save] ( 사용할 수 있는 언어는 VB 와 C# 4.0 중 선택 가능 )
  • 10. Visual Commander 단축키 설정 만들어 진 스크립트를 실행하려면 커서를 위치시킨 뒤 VCMD -> 스크립트 명을 클릭 해야만 한다 .
  • 11. Visual Commander 단축키 설정 도구 -> 옵션 -> 환경 – 키보드에서 VCmd 를 검색 입력한 이름이 아니라 VCMD -> Command 에서 보이는 #( 번호 ) 로 표시됨 원하는 Command[#] 를 선택하고 바로 가기 키를 지정한 뒤 [ 확인 ]
  • 12. Visual Commander 단축키 설정 단축키가 설정된 것을 확인할 수 있다 . 이제 독시젠 주석을 넣고 싶은 부분에 커서를 위치시키고 해당 단축키를 입력하면 편리하게 독시젠 주석을 삽입할 수 있다 .
  • 13. 마치며 ...  자세한 코드 및 내용은 해당 블로그의 포스팅 참  http://bluekms21.blog.me  참고 사이트  http://www.sysnet.pe.kr/2/0/1767  http://2uropa.tistory.com/entry/VisualStudio-2012-%EC%9E%90%EB %8F%99%EC%A3%BC%EC%84%9D-Macro